The Counter Terrorism Department (CTD) plays a crucial role in safeguarding national security by preventing and combating acts of terrorism. As the primary agency responsible for counter-terrorism efforts, the CTD is tasked with identifying and neutralizing terrorist threats to ensure the safety and security of the general public. Qualifications and requirements for CTD positions:
To qualify for positions within the CTD, applicants must meet certain requirements, including a minimum educational level, physical fitness standards, and background checks. Additionally, individuals must demonstrate strong communication skills, problem-solving abilities, and a commitment to upholding the values of the department.
The application process for Counter Terrorism Department CTD Jobs:
The application process for CTD job positions typically involves submitting a resume, completing an online application, and undergoing a series of interviews and assessments. Successful candidates may then be offered a position within the department and will undergo further training to prepare them for their roles in counter-terrorism efforts.

Training and development opportunities within the CTD:
Once hired, CTD officers have access to a range of training and development opportunities to enhance their skills and knowledge in the field of counter-terrorism. These opportunities may include specialized courses, workshops, and on-the-job training to ensure they are equipped to handle the evolving nature of terrorist threats.
Role of CTD officers in protecting national security:
CTD officers play a vital role in protecting national security by gathering intelligence, conducting investigations, and apprehending individuals involved in terrorist activities. By working closely with other law enforcement agencies and government organizations, CTD officers can disrupt terrorist networks and prevent attacks before they occur.
